The title and setting of the next Assassin's Creed entry have reportedly leaked online.

This year marks the fifteenth anniversary of Assassin’s Creed and boy, hasn’t that come around fast? To celebrate, Ubisoft have announced that they’ll be unveiling the future of the franchise during a livestream in September. That hasn’t stopped fans from theorising what the next game might look like though - with theories predicting either an Aztec or Japanese setting. It turns out, neither of those things look to be true.

A brand new leak suggests that the next game in the franchise is titled Assassin’s Creed Mirage after previous rumours claimed it was to be called Rift or Infinity. The latest leak comes from YouTuber j0nathan who further added that fans should expect the game to land some time between April and June 2023.

The YouTuber claims that the game will be set in ninth century Baghdad and will be going back to “basics.” Given how many rumours there have been about the next AC entry, you may be wondering if j0nathan’s claims hold much validity. Well as always, take this all with a pinch of salt but the claims were backed up by Bloomberg’s Jason Schreier - including the title Assassin’s Creed Mirage.

Schrier wrote, “A person familiar tells me parts of this new Assassin's Creed leak are true (such as the name and the other stuff Bloomberg has already reported: spring 23, Baghdad, back to AC basics) and other parts are not (‘multiple cities to explore’).” The Ubisoft Forward showcase is set for 10 September so we should get official word very soon.
